A day after Azimio One Kenya Party leader Raila Odinga announced the kick-off of the country-wide mass action to pressurize the Kenya Kwanza government to reduce the cost of living, Kisumu county deputy governor Mathews Owili led other leaders and residents in a peaceful protest. The leaders who presented the memorandum to Kisumu county deputy commissioner Hussein also said that would be the norm until 19th this month.
